About the Role

Property Masters is seeking a Residential Construction Field Technician to support active renovation and construction projects in the field. This is a hands-on, field-based role ideal for someone who enjoys being on job sites, working directly with crews, and helping projects move efficiently from start to finish.

You’ll serve as an extra set of eyes and hands in the field, checking progress, documenting work, assisting with punch list items, and communicating updates to the project management team.

What You’ll Do

  • Travel daily to residential job sites within your territory
  • Check in with crews and vendors to confirm work progress
  • Conduct  progress walks of properties during construction or renovation
  • Take and upload photos to document job status and completed work
  • Identify, document, and assist with  punch list items
  • Perform  minor repairs or touch-ups as needed (paint, caulking, hardware, small fixes)
  • Verify work is completed according to scope, quality standards, and timelines
  • Communicate issues, delays, or quality concerns to Project Managers
  • Help maintain  clean, safe, and professional job sites
  • Represent Property Masters professionally with crews, vendors, and partners

What We’re Looking For

  • Experience in  residential construction, remodeling, maintenance, or field services
  • Comfortable working on active job sites and around subcontractor crews
  • Ability to recognize incomplete or substandard work
  • Basic handyman or light trade skills strongly preferred
  • Strong attention to detail and follow-through
  • Comfortable using a smartphone to take photos and update job notes
  • Valid driver’s license and ability to travel daily within the territory
  • Ability to lift, bend, climb stairs, and work indoors and outdoors in varying conditions as well as the ability to lift at least 50lbs.
